Output 2861330dd1e270d3f31854b89a2e4ca673da145659915a2a56afc36e91bbd30f:31

value
76425749
script pubkey
OP_0 OP_PUSHBYTES_20 18017c279d77c5be2ce815e98824388e038f02b0
address
bc1qrqqhcfuawlzmut8gzh5csfpc3cpc7q4sg8we3h
transaction
2861330dd1e270d3f31854b89a2e4ca673da145659915a2a56afc36e91bbd30f
spent
false

261 Sat Ranges